kusterlab / prosit

Prosit offers high quality MS2 predicted spectra for any organism and protease as well as iRT prediction. When using Prosit is helpful for your research, please cite "Gessulat, Schmidt et al. 2019" DOI 10.1038/s41592-019-0426-7
https://www.proteomicsdb.org/prosit/
Apache License 2.0
85 stars 45 forks source link

Prosit error : server proteomicsdb.org:8500 unavailable with Skyline #62

Closed MS4MS closed 3 years ago

MS4MS commented 3 years ago

Hello,

When I am trying to build my library directly in Skyline, there is an error message, the server is unavailable : What can I do ?

Skyline

Status(StatusCode=Unavailable, Detail="failed to connect to all addresses")

OK More Info

pwiz.Skyline.Model.Prosit.PrositException: Status(StatusCode=Unavailable, Detail="failed to connect to all addresses") ---> Grpc.Core.RpcException: Status(StatusCode=Unavailable, Detail="failed to connect to all addresses") à System.Runtime.ExceptionServices.ExceptionDispatchInfo.Throw() à System.Runtime.CompilerServices.TaskAwaiter.HandleNonSuccessAndDebuggerNotification(Task task) à Grpc.Core.Internal.AsyncCall2.UnaryCall(TRequest msg) à Grpc.Core.DefaultCallInvoker.BlockingUnaryCall[TRequest,TResponse](Method2 method, String host, CallOptions options, TRequest request) à Grpc.Core.Interceptors.InterceptingCallInvoker.b__3_0[TRequest,TResponse](TRequest req, ClientInterceptorContext2 ctx) à Grpc.Core.ClientBase.ClientBaseConfiguration.ClientBaseConfigurationInterceptor.BlockingUnaryCall[TRequest,TResponse](TRequest request, ClientInterceptorContext2 context, BlockingUnaryCallContinuation2 continuation) à Grpc.Core.Interceptors.InterceptingCallInvoker.BlockingUnaryCall[TRequest,TResponse](Method2 method, String host, CallOptions options, TRequest request) à Tensorflow.Serving.PredictionService.PredictionServiceClient.Predict(PredictRequest request, CallOptions options) dans C:\proj\skyline_20_2_x64\pwiz_tools\Skyline\ProtocolBuffers\GeneratedCode\PredictionServiceGrpc.cs:ligne 96 à Tensorflow.Serving.PredictionService.PredictionServiceClient.Predict(PredictRequest request, Metadata headers, Nullable1 deadline, CancellationToken cancellationToken) dans C:\proj\skyline_20_2_x64\pwiz_tools\Skyline\ProtocolBuffers\GeneratedCode\PredictionServiceGrpc.cs:ligne 86 à pwiz.Skyline.Model.Prosit.Models.PrositModel6.Predict(PredictionServiceClient predictionClient, TPrositIn inputData, CancellationToken token) dans C:\proj\skyline_20_2_x64\pwiz_tools\Skyline\Model\Prosit\Models\PrositModel.cs:ligne 230 --- Fin de la trace de la pile d'exception interne --- à pwiz.Skyline.Model.Prosit.Models.PrositModel6.Predict(PredictionServiceClient predictionClient, TPrositIn inputData, CancellationToken token) dans C:\proj\skyline_20_2_x64\pwiz_tools\Skyline\Model\Prosit\Models\PrositModel.cs:ligne 234 à pwiz.Skyline.Model.Prosit.Models.PrositModel6.PredictBatches(PredictionServiceClient predictionClient, IProgressMonitor progressMonitor, IProgressStatus& progressStatus, SrmSettings settings, IList`1 inputs, CancellationToken token) dans C:\proj\skyline_20_2_x64\pwiz_tools\Skyline\Model\Prosit\Models\PrositModel.cs:ligne 314 à pwiz.Skyline.Model.Prosit.PrositLibraryBuilder.BuildLibraryOrThrow(IProgressMonitor progress, IProgressStatus& progressStatus) dans C:\proj\skyline_20_2_x64\pwiz_tools\Skyline\Model\Prosit\PrositLibraryBuilder.cs:ligne 112 à pwiz.Skyline.Model.Prosit.PrositLibraryBuilder.BuildLibrary(IProgressMonitor progress) dans C:\proj\skyline_20_2_x64\pwiz_tools\Skyline\Model\Prosit\PrositLibraryBuilder.cs:ligne 68

LLautenbacher commented 3 years ago

Hi,

the prosit server is online and available and with the newest skyline version (20.2.0.343) I cannot replicate your issue. I think you are already in contact with the skyline team. They should be able to resolve this issue for you.

Best, Ludwig